Depending on the sector, various sizes of pallets are used to transport products. For instance, the 48"x40" pallet that is based on GMA standards is the most popular in the consumer packaged goods sector, accounting for more than 30% of the new wood pallets produced each year in the United States. Its dimensions are aligned with standard door and truck sizes, which ensures that loading and unloading are efficient. It is also popular in the secondary market because it can be easily resold and repurposed to use elsewhere to reduce costs and waste.

In addition, this size is widely compatible with regional logistics infrastructure. For instance, it can work with standard rack systems and forklifts. Additionally, its rectangular shape allows for more the storage space of trucks and spaces.

There are other pallet sizes all over the world. One of them is the euro block pallet. It's 800 mm by 1200 mm dimension that is widely used in Europe. This pallet size is a reflection of the use of measures in metric in Europe, and its smaller dimensions make it more compatible with the European logistics system.

The construction of a pallet is important. A double-faced pallet can be more stable for large loads and decreases the possibility of breaking. It is also simpler to set down, as the operator doesn't need to worry about which side is up. Single-faced pallets are ideal for lighter loads, but not for heavy-duty use.

Other features of pallets may vary, even though the dimensions are the same for all industries. Some pallets, like are four-way or two-way. This determines if they can be entered by pallet jacks or forklifts in either direction. These details are crucial to making sure that your goods and equipment are transported safely.

Furthermore, if you require a pallet for shipping chemicals, a special specification may be required. These specifications are based upon the chemical type and handling requirements. These specifications are strictly controlled and can vary from CP1 up to CP9. Pallets are available in a variety of grades, but the premium grade is the highest quality and value. The A grade is a less used, and it may have some signs of wear and tear. The B grade pallets are older and have been repaired. They typically contain a single stringer, with metal plugs used to repair cracked deck boards. These pallets can still be used in a variety of storage areas, but they may not perform as well as pallets of wood for sale​ top-quality.

Pallets are portable platforms that serve as a base to stack and ship products. Most pallets are constructed of plastic or wood and designed to be lifted by material handling equipment like forklifts and pallet jacks. Pallets are also an essential component of supply chains across the globe which aid in reducing costs associated with logistics and speeding distribution. Pallets are used to manage and secure inventory, which reduces the chance of loss of products due to spills or damage.

Pallets made of wood are among the most sought-after, due to their durability and affordable. They can also be repaired and reused which extends their lifespan and reducing the amount of waste. Plastic pallets however are more expensive and are not suitable for a handful of specific applications.

Standard pallets are available in various sizes to meet the needs of different customers The most well-known being GMA-approved 48''x40'' size pallets. These are commonly used in North America because they align with the standard widths of doors and dimensions of trucks which makes them simple to load and unload. They are also popular in the secondary market, where they can be sold or recycled at the end of their lifespan.

Specialized pallets can be used to transport unique items or for shipments. Glass pallets, for example are designed to transport and store bottled beverages. Can pallets, on the other hand, are designed to transport soda and beer cans. These pallets for special use are typically constructed with a smooth top to prevent the cans and bottles from rolling and sliding on the floor of the trailer.

Another type of specialized pallet is the chemical-resistant pallet, that is used to transport hazardous chemicals and liquids. They are typically constructed from treated wood in order to minimize the chance of contamination or corrosion. They are also frequently inspected for structural strength to ensure they are able to withstand the high pressure loads to which they are subjected during transport and storage.
